  • What are the risks of investing in Ondo?

    Investing in cryptocurrencies like Ondo involves risks of losses. You can lose (part of) your deposit. Before you decide to buy Ondo, it is important to understand the risks.

    Volatility: The price of Ondo can fluctuate significantly. This means that its value can rise and fall quickly.

    No guaranteed profit: Previous price increases do not guarantee future returns. Therefore, only invest money that you can afford to lose.

    External factors: The price of Ondo is influenced by external factors, such as economic conditions and the actions of influential individuals, governments, and institutions. These factors can have a positive or negative impact on the price.

Additional Information about Ondo (ONDO)

What is Ondo (ONDO)?

Ondo is a platform that brings traditional financial products to public blockchains. It focuses mainly on tokenizing financial assets such as U.S. Treasury bonds, stocks, and ETFs.

An important product is USDY. This is not a traditional stablecoin, but a yield-bearing token backed by, among other things, short-term U.S. Treasury bonds and bank deposits. In addition, OUSG offers institutional investors on-chain exposure to short-term U.S. Treasury bonds.

Through Ondo Stocks, investors outside the United States can use tokenized U.S. stocks and ETFs. These tokens can be stored and transferred on public blockchains and are designed to track the economic performance of the underlying securities.

Ondo uses various legal structures, financial service providers, and blockchain technology for this. The stock and ETF tokens can, for example, be used as ERC-20-like assets on Ethereum.

ONDO is the governance token of the Ondo DAO. The token is mainly connected to the decentralized part of the Ondo ecosystem and should therefore be distinguished from the financial products offered by Ondo Finance and related issuers.

How does Ondo (ONDO) work?

Ondo uses legal structures, traditional financial infrastructure, and smart contracts to make financial assets available as tokens on public blockchains.

How this works exactly differs by product. USDY, for example, is issued as a token backed by, among other things, short-term U.S. Treasury bonds and bank deposits. OUSG gives investors on-chain exposure to a portfolio of short-term U.S. Treasury bonds and tokenized Treasury products.

Ondo Stocks uses a different structure. The stock and ETF tokens provide economic exposure to underlying listed securities. These securities are held through traditional financial infrastructure, while the associated tokens can be issued and transferred on public blockchains.

Ondo also builds infrastructure for tokenization. For example, Ondo Nexus helps issuers of tokenized Treasuries and stablecoins with 24/7 minting and redemption. In addition, Ondo supports bridges and other infrastructure to make tokenized assets available on different blockchains.

Ondo products run on multiple public blockchains. Ethereum plays an important role in this, but products such as USDY and Ondo Stocks are also available on other networks. The underlying blockchain processes the on-chain transactions and thereby determines the technical finality of those transactions.

ONDO itself is an ERC-20 token on Ethereum and is used for governance within the Ondo DAO. Token holders can use their voting rights themselves or delegate them. The DAO governs, among other things, Flux Finance and can make decisions there about, for example, supported markets, interest rate parameters, and oracles.

The maximum supply is 10,000,000,000 ONDO. At the public unlock in 2024, the initial circulating supply was approximately 1.43 billion tokens. Other allocations are released according to a multi-year unlock schedule.

Who are the founders of Ondo?

Ondo Finance was founded in 2021 by Nathan Allman and Pinku Surana.

Nathan Allman was co-founder and CEO of Ondo Finance. Before the founding, he worked on Goldman Sachs' Digital Assets team. Drawing on that experience, he founded Ondo with the goal of making traditional financial products more accessible through blockchain technology.

Pinku Surana was co-founder and led much of the technical development in the early phase. Before Ondo, he worked as Vice President at Goldman Sachs, where he led research and development around blockchain technology.

Ondo started in 2021 as a DeFi protocol and later shifted increasingly toward real-world assets and the tokenization of traditional financial markets.

Nathan Allman unexpectedly passed away in May 2026. After his death, Ian De Bode took over as CEO of Ondo Finance.
